Claus Guttesen <cguttesen at yahoo.dk> writes:
> After the RAID-cabinet has initialized the disks and I
> issue the camcontrol rescan all the output is
>
> da2 at ahc1 bus 0 target 0 lun 0
> da2: <SB-3140 0001> Fixed Direct Access SCSI-3 device
>
> da2: 160.000MB/s transfers (80.000MHz, offset 31,
> 16bit), Tagged Queueing Enabled
> da2: 764496MB (1565687808 512 byte sectors: 255H 63S/T
> 97459C)
>
> So it's allready at this stage that the (lower) size
> is showing up. da1 has 267,348 cylinders and da2 only
> has 97,459.
this is most likely a bug in your IDE-to-SCSI enclosure's firmware.
you should check with the vendor that it actually supports 250 GB
disks.
